## Build Provenance: Catalogue Import Service

The Thornquist catalogue importer for the Ashbury Public Collections is built from the sealed pipeline only; ad-hoc builds must never reach production, as import mappings are generated at compile time and drift silently otherwise. Future maintainers should verify every deployed artifact against the provenance ledger before approving a release. The artifact currently serving imports carries the token shown on the next line.

build token for yaguf-yadug: htk6_2ede56

## Environments: Lanternmouth Health Checks

All Lanternmouth instances sit behind the Bridgeline load balancer, which probes `/healthz` every few seconds and yanks anything returning non-200. Note for reviewers: the health endpoint is unauthenticated by design but returns no internal detail. Probe behaviour per environment is driven by the settings below.

deployment values, hahap-kagef:
[silok]
team = oliax
access_code = ac_e8a226
host = silok.qirvannet.internal
port = 3306
owner = wenox.briius
peer = jordor.braskforge.test

Step 6: Enable hot-reload for the Corvane gateway. Once the config watcher is active, edits to gateway.yaml apply within ten seconds without a restart; check the reload counter in the admin panel to confirm each change landed. As a new contractor, never hot-reload listener ports in production — those still require a drain-and-restart. The watcher authenticates to the Meridext config store with a reload token, which you add to .env on the line immediately after this sentence.

sealed setting: LEDGER_TOKEN20=6148d35bbb480b0ab79e